New HSR Annual Report Indicates Trends of Agency Challenges to Transactions, Renewed Interest in Healthcare Transactions

The 2018 Hart-Scott-Rodino Annual Report (the 2018 HSR Report), recently released by the Federal Trade Commission (FTC) and the Department of Justice’s (DOJ) Antitrust Division, conveys information about their review of transactions in the fiscal...
